Star iOS 14.6 / 14.5 / 14.4 JAILBREAK News: New WebKit Exploit RELEASED Useful For Safari-Based Jailbreak
Posted by: GeoSn0w - 05-31-2021, 05:59 AM - Forum: Jailbreak News - No Replies

In today's video, I have even more great news for those waiting for an iOS 14.4 to iOS 14.6 Jailbreak. A brand new WebKit exploit has been released in the community which if paired with a kernel exploit, can be used to create a proper jailbreak that would work directly from Safari, such as Jailbreak.Me back in the days. This kind of jailbreak requires no re-signing and no IPAs.

It is, indeed, the best kind of jailbreak if you exclude the untethered jailbreaks, which aren't really a thing in 2021. WebKit jailbreaks require just an active connection to the internet and you navigate to the jailbreak's website and press the "Jailbreak" button. That's all. Of course, for this to happen we need more than the WebKit exploit. We need a kernel one too, which we do not have for now.

Heart How to Fix Any iPhone, iPad or iPod Touch Stuck In Bootloop or Recovery Mode / DFU Mode With ReiBoot
Posted by: GeoSn0w - 05-26-2021, 12:09 AM - Forum: Useful Tools and Utilities - No Replies

In today's video, I will show you how to fix an iPhone, iPad, or iPod Touch running iOS 14.6, iOS 14.5.1, iOS 14, and so on, all the way down to iOS 12, that no longer boots or is stuck in Recovery Mode or DFU mode. To do this, we'll use a very easy-to-use software called ReiBoot which also has a free component. The tool supports fixing most iOS devices on most versions, but it is geared more towards newer devices. The tool is available cross-platform, for Windows and macOS.

When your iPhone, iPad, or iPod Touch is in Recovery Mode, it refuses to boot and it shows a laptop icon and a power cable on the screen. Bootloops and Recovery Mode loops can be caused by a variety of issues, but the most common cause is a failed update that went wrong or a jailbreak that went wrong. Deleting important system files or folders while bing jailbroken can also cause a similar effect. ReiBoot can fix the issues, but it will update your device to the latest version, so keep that in mind.

Important: Do keep in mind that this software can only fix software-related bootloops and issues. If your iOS device doesn't boot because of a hardware issue, this won't help. You cannot fix hardware issues with the software. In that case, take your device to an Apple store to have the components replaced.

Star iOS 14.5.1 / 14.5 / 14 IMPORTANT Downgrade News: You Can Now SAVE A12-A14 BLOBS Without JAILBREAK!
Posted by: GeoSn0w - 05-22-2021, 02:27 AM - Forum: Jailbreak News - No Replies

In this video, I have some great news for those of you interested in downgrading your iDevices with saved SHSH2 blobs, especially for those of you with A12, A13, or A14 devices (the newest). It's finally possible to save SHSH2 blobs for downgrade purposes without being jailbroken, which was previously impossible on newer devices (A12+). A brand new tool was released.

This new tool is completely free and open-sourced, and it supports extracting the ApNonce and Generator directly from the device on A12 and newer which means that you do not have to be jailbroken anymore to be able to save blobs which comes in handy if you're planning to downgrade or upgrade when a jailbreak is out and the iOS version isn't signed anymore.

Heart iOS 14.5.1 / 14.4 JAILBREAK News: New Kernel Debugging Tool Released For iOS 14.x (KTRW) [EXPLAINED]
Posted by: GeoSn0w - 05-20-2021, 03:02 AM - Forum: Jailbreak News - No Replies

In this video, we have some great news for those of you waiting patiently for an iOS 14.5.1, iOS 14.5, iOS 14.4 Jailbreak to be released, especially on the newer devices. A brand new tool for iOS Kernel Debugging has been updated for iOS 14, called KTRW. This can help security researchers find kernel bugs more easily which can, in turn, result in a faster jailbreak.

The tool itself works with all iOS 14 versions because it was updated from the old iOS 13 version created by security researcher Brandon Azad of Google Project Zero. The tool is basically made around CheckRa1n because it takes advantage of PongoOS which isn't available on newer devices, but the research people can do with the tool on older devices may apply in some quantity to newer devices too, like iPhone 12 and iPhone 11.
